はい、その通りです!そして、あなたは概念を理解しました。
個々のコレクションをシャーディングしない限り、コレクションはレプリカセットの1つにプライマリロケーションを持っている必要があります。したがって、これらの個々のシャードを個々のRSと考えてください。つまり、1つのDBが1つのシャードに配置され、DB内でコレクションをシャードすると、コレクションは複数のシャードに「バランス」されます。 TAGを使用すると、そのコレクションをどこに分散させるかを決定できます。通常の状況では、すべてのシャードに均等に分散されます。
また、DBの主要な場所をいつでも決定できます。作成後、それを「移動」することができます。DBがまだ空であるか、非常に小さい場合は、高速な操作です。 movePrimary